Stopping the stigma

A NEW mental health initiative aimed at reducing the stigma of mental illness has been launched by the Queensland Government.
News in Mind, a niche news website dedicated to all things mental health, was launched by local MP and Minister for Health Lawrence Springborg.
Established in Brisbane by Daniel and Kylie Hobbs, the platform will now go national through a partnership with the Mental Health Association Australia.
Health Minister Lawrence Springborg said News in Mind would help contribute to stigma reduction and early intervention and prevention.
“I am acutely aware of the importance of information and education, not only for reducing stigma in the broader community but also for empowering people with a mental illness to seek support and to gain a greater understanding of their illness,” Mr Springborg said.
“Through our mental health reforms, we are working towards a more integrated, evidence-based, recovery oriented system of support and treatment.
“It is great see initiatives like News in Mind complement the work we are doing.”
Site developer Daniel Hobbs said the platform published quality, professional news and information on all things mental health, with a strategic undertone of empowering people to seek help for themselves and reducing the stigma so often attached to mental illness.
